HomeMy WebLinkAbout6574ORDINANCE NO. 657+. - 0 AN ORDINANCE CREATING THE CLASSIFICATION OF SPECIAL NEGRO POLICE IN THE LITTLE ROCK POLICE DEPARTMENT; CREATING *TWELVE (12) POSITIONS OF EMPLOYMENT IN THE SPECIAL NEGRO POLICE CLASSIFICATION IN THE POLICE DEPARTMENT; FIXING THE SALARIES THEREOF, AND THE QUALIFICATIONS AND CONDITIONS OF EMPLOYMENT: DECLARING AN EMERGENCY ;AND FOR OTHER PURPOSES. BE IT ORDAINED BY THE CITY COUNCIL OF LITTLE ROCK, ARKANSAS: i SECTION 1. The classification of "Speoial Negro Police" in the Little Rook Police Department is hereby created, which is and is intended to be a new and different classifica- tion of employment from any other classification heretofore created in said Police Department. SECTION 2. There are hereby created twelve (12) positions of employment in said-Speoial Negro Police classification, the twelve (12) positions created under the terms of this ordinance to be in addition to all positions of employment heretofore authorised in said Police Department. SECTION S. The persons chosen to fill the positions created in Section 2 of this ordinance shall assist the regular police force heretofore created and shall discharge such other duties as the Chief of Police may designate. SECTION 49 The persons chosen to fill the positions created by Section 2 of this ordinance shall be chosen by i the Civil Service Commission in the manner provided by law; they shall be negre males between twenty- one. forty- , . °' ��,,. • ._ -���, �,: _ fiwe (45) years of age; they shall pass a physical exsmination to determine their capacity to discharge the duties of their employment; but they need not be electors of the City of Little Rook, Arkansas, and they need not have resided in Little Rook, Arkansas for any definite or minimum period of time prior to their employment. i SECTION 5. The persons chosen to fill the positions of employment created under Section 2 of this ordinance shall each receive a salary of $125900 per month, paid as the salaries of other city employees are paid. SECTION 6. It.is hereby made a condition of this ordinance, and of aployment authorized or accepted --- under it',.that no person employed under this ordinance, cad ° no, persons claiming by, through, or under him, shall be entitled to or shall receive or make claim for any benefits of a pension, relief, retirement, disability, etc• nature or for any such benefits or other benefits to be paid out , of the Policemen's Pension and Relief Fund or any similar fund. SECTION 79 This ordinance shall become effective from and after July 1, 1943. SECTION 89 The protection of the citizens against the N depredation of crime being vital to the public peace, health and safety, an emergency is hereby declared to exist, and this ordinance shall be in full force and effect from and after its passage• PASSED ; June 28 1 ., Mayor I�f �13 ' ATTEST. VETO SUSTAINED July 19, 1943•
